Step 1: Pre-Inspection and pick up. We will determine as much as we possibly can about the type of rug and inherent qualities that may affect cleaning. We will outline the expected results and cleaning. Quality Care Cleaning will come to your home and pick up your rug or you may drop it by our office.
Step 2: Dry Soil Removal Woven rugs, especially hand knotted rugs are designed to hide dry soil. A few years ago, the Eureka Company did a study and found that a 9 x 12 rug could hide 87 pounds of dirt! WOW! We use a variety of techniques to “dust” the rugs from the front and back. A machine called a pile lifter, special vacuum attachment is used along with other methods to maximize the removal of dry soil from your textile. This is the most important step in cleaning any textile.
Step 3: Pre-Condition Depending on fiber content and soil type, the rug will be pre-treated to emulsify the soils.
Step 4: Pre-Spot and Fringe Cleaning solutions are applied to help lift any set in stains. Fringe is cleaned with a special cleaning tool.
Step 5: Shampoo Most rugs are cleaned with an Oriental Rug Shampoo that is especially designed to get maximum cleaning while protecting sensitive fibers.
Step 6: Rinse and Wash Depending on the type of rug it will be rinsed with extraction equipment on both sides or washed in a wash pit designed especially for Oriental Rugs. This procedure is also used when pet soiling has set into the fibers (if wash pit is required to address pet soil and/or pet smell additional cost may apply, ask your technician at time of consultation/pick up for details).
Step 7: Speed Dry Once the soil is rinsed away, the rug is dried flat or hung to dry in a temperature controlled environment. Proper drying is essential to avoid unnatural shrinkage.
Step 8: Finishing When the rug is dry, it is combed and finished with soft groomers made for Specialty Rugs.
Step 9: Post Inspection and Delivery Our cleaning specialist will give the rug a final inspection and release it for you to pick or for re-delivery to your home. Your rug will be wrapped in a brown craft paper to protect it from dust and environmental soils until it is picked up or delivered. Upon delivery, we will lay the rug for you.
